Essential Functions

  • Delivery of Patient Care Assumes responsibility for the coordination and delivery of patient / caregiver care. Conducts nursing assessments to assist in the overall management of patient / caregiver needs. When appropriate, develops, implements, evaluates, and updates the plan of care to ensure that care is uninterrupted and that goals are achieved. Facilitates patient and caregiver independence to the extent possible. When providing hospice care, appropriately utilizes VIA Health Partners patient related protocols, standing orders and guidelines. Assumes responsibility for conducting effective patient and caregiver education. Encourages and allows time for questions and consultation. Provides education to patients and families as needed. Communicates effectively with members of the IDG, patients, caregivers, and other health professionals to ensure continuity of care. Maintains open lines of communication with supervisor. Keeps supervisor apprised of any complex patient / caregiver issues. Applies principles of infection control. Follows guidelines for universal precautions in accordance with accepted professional practices. Interdisciplinary Group Attends, participates, and may facilitate interdisciplinary group conferences [IDG] and special care conferences. Assumes responsibility for establishing and maintaining effective working relationships with team members. Identifies specific patient / caregiver needs and make referral to appropriate team members. Documentation Ensures accurate, complete, succinct, and timely clinical documentation in accordance with VIA Health Partners guidelines and the requirements of licensure and certification standards. Professional and Personal Accountability Demonstrates competency in knowledge and skills. Ensures that VIA Health Partners professional reputation is maintained and projected. Assumes responsibility for professional development and staying abreast of current trends in the healthcare field. Incorporates new information and methods into practice. Maintains current professional licensure, CPR certification and CEU requirements. Maintain productive and professional relations with external agencies and healthcare providers. Exhibits time management skills. Able to plan workday while remaining able to respond appropriately to crisis.   • Qualifications

    Minimum Qualifications

  • A Diploma or associate degree in nursing is required; Bachelor’s Degree preferred.
  • A current, active, and unrestricted compact (multistate) license as a Registered Nurse (RN) is required.
  • The Nurse Licensure Compact (NLC) allows a registered nurse (RN) and licensed practical / vocational nurse (LPN / LVN) to have one multistate license in a primary state of residency (the home state) and to practice in other compact states (remote states), while subject to each state’s practice laws and discipline.
  • Current CPR required; CHPN preferred.
  • Minimum 1-year related experience for inpatient units (IPU) and 2 years for other nursing positions. Experience in direct care of patients with life limiting illnesses required. Related experience may include hospice and palliative care; family medicine; internal medicine; geriatrics, oncology; home health care; medical surgical.
  • Computer proficiency is required.
